Standard Solution Method
1. Prepare a 5.00-mg/L Nickel stock solution by pipetting 5.00 mL of Nickel
Standard Solution, 1000-mg/L as Ni, into a 1-L volumetric flask. Dilute to
the mark with deionized water. Prepare this solution daily.
2. Prepare a 0.5-mg/L Ni working solution by pipetting 10.0 mL of the 5.00-mg/
L nickel stock solution into a 100-mL volumetric flask. Dilute to the mark with
deionized water. Prepare this solution daily. Perform the nickel procedure as
described above.
